    Quote Originally Posted by DrSlump View Post
    I don't believe so:
    4Gb 2gbhz, Q6600 G0, 2x HD Samsung T166, ATI X1900XT.
    Using "By SPD" and clock to "auto" on ram, raising Vcor even @1.45V and Vmch@1.75V, does not gave me stability with Super PI.
    drop vmch to 1.65 and manually set the speed of your ram(not the timings, the speed). i'm using 4gb nq g.skill (a lower version of your ram) and it hits 950, no sweat. since hz has d9's on it, you should be able to hit that easily as well. my recommendations: set the fsb to 333, ram to 800, vcore to 1.375, vmch to 1.65, vmem to 2.1, and put mem timings to "by spd."
    if you can't even hit 3GHz with that chip, i'll cross ship you mine(guaranteed 3.3 stable) and i'll show you what a g0 can do in my hands.

    DrSlump do not use spd or auto on memory.
    Do it manually!!!

    Set your mem to 1:1 and manually set the timings. If you are using 4 sticks of G.Skill 6400HZ then run the timings as tight as mine. Go no looser than 4-4-4-4 or 4-3-3-4 G.Skill HZ falls right on it's face when set to loose timings.
    When you use SPD you get loose timings. DO NOT use SPD with this board!!

    I can vouch for this also:

    Running 333x9 With 2GB of G.Skill HZ I could run 1:1 (4-4-4-4) all the way up to 834Mhz. Then 4-4-4-12 above 834Mhz and finally 1000Mhz @ 5-5-5-15.

    4GB will run 4-4-4-4 as far as 834Mhz and 4-4-4-12 above that. 1000Mhz @ 5-5-5-15 is not stable for me with 4GB.

    SPD is not stable for me unless I run 1:1 and it gives me weird clocks like 3-7-5-10
